#bf3906 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f3906 is composed of 74.9% red, 22.4%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.2% magenta, 96.9%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 16.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.9% and a lightness of 38.6%. #bf3906 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ff720c with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#bf3906 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bf3906 has RGB values of R:191, G:57,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.97,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12531974.

Shades and Tints of #bf3906
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fef2ed is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f3906
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646261 is the less saturated color, while #bf3906 is the most saturated one.
